Forus Upper Secondary School () was an
upper secondary school in
Sandnes,
Norway. It offered vocational studies, focused mainly on fine arts, and media and communication (photography, graphic design, video, computers etc.). It was the only upper secondary school in Norway to only offer artistic, visual and creative studies. About 330 students attended the school.
In 2010 the school merged with parts of
Lundehaugen Upper Secondary School

and formed a new school called VÄgen. In addition to existing studies, the music, dance and drama studies from Lundehaugen Upper Secondary School was moved to this new school. The new school is located in the town's cultural center, close to the cinema, museum, library and the town hall.
